× Not actually, I spend many time for choosing a gift for my friend or best best friend because it's so many things that I could choose.
✓ Not really. I spend a lot of time choosing a gift for my friend or best friend because there are so many things I could choose from.
Errors: 'many time' should be 'a lot of time' (count/noncount and correct phrase). 'for choosing' is unnecessary; use gerund 'choosing' after 'spend time'. 'best best friend' is redundant. 'it's so many things' is incorrect plural construction; use 'there are so many things' and 'choose from' is the correct preposition. Suggestion: use 'a lot of time', remove redundancy, use 'there are' for items and 'choose from'.
× I give gifts to others in uh, their birthdays or some special days, especially like Christmas Day holidays.
✓ I give gifts to others on their birthdays or on special days, especially during the Christmas holidays.
Errors: Use 'on' for days ('on their birthdays'). 'Some special days' should be 'special days' and use 'on' as well. 'Especially like' is redundant; use 'especially' or 'like', not both. 'Christmas Day holidays' is unnatural; use 'the Christmas holidays' or 'Christmas Day'. Suggestion: use correct prepositions 'on' for specific days and 'during' for periods, and avoid redundant words.
× I really care about the value of that gift, like money or something special that give ring to the giver.
✓ I really care about the value of the gift, such as money or something special that is meaningful to the recipient.
Errors: 'that gift' can be 'the gift' for clarity. 'like' should be 'such as' for examples. 'something special that give ring to the giver' is ungrammatical and unclear: 'give ring' is wrong verb and 'giver' should be 'recipient' or 'the person receiving it'. Use passive or relative clause: 'that is meaningful to the recipient'. Suggestion: use 'such as', correct relative clause with proper verb and correct noun 'recipient'.
× Yes, of course, but but is really rare because is take it takes many times to do it, so I just make it to some really special one.
✓ Yes, of course, but it's really rare because it takes a lot of time to make, so I only make handmade gifts for really special occasions.
Errors: Missing or incorrect auxiliary 'it's' (it is). 'is take it takes many times' mixes forms; correct is 'it takes a lot of time'. 'Many times' is wrong here; use 'a lot of time'. 'make it to some really special one' is awkward; use 'make handmade gifts for really special occasions'. Suggestion: ensure third-person singular verbs use 'takes' and include needed pronouns/auxiliaries, and choose natural collocations ('a lot of time', 'special occasions').
× Yes, actually I really love the more expensive gift because it makes me feel like I really a special one and have my own value.
✓ Yes, actually I prefer more expensive gifts because they make me feel special and valued.
Errors: 'really love the more expensive gift' is awkward; use 'prefer more expensive gifts'. 'it makes me feel like I really a special one' missing verb and article; 'feel special' is natural. 'have my own value' is unnatural; use 'valued' or 'that I have value'—'valued' is concise. Also number agreement: 'gift' vs 'gifts' and pronoun 'they' matches plural. Suggestion: use natural adjectives/adverbs and correct subject-verb and noun number agreement; prefer 'feel special and valued'.
